Abstract: Discussed is a display apparatus including a cover window, at least one first display panel arranged on a rear surface of the cover window, a first printed layer arranged on the rear surface of the cover window around the at least one first display panel, wherein reflected luminance of the first printed layer or a color of the first printed layer on color coordinates is formed within a set range so as to correspond to a first measurement value obtained by measuring reflected luminance of the at least one first display panel or a color of the at least one first display panel on the color coordinates.

Abstract: Disclosed is a touch display device capable of improving resolution and visibility. The touch display device is configured such that a display electrode in a display panel and a touch-sensing electrode located on a top of the display panel are inclined at the same angle in the same direction.

Abstract: Disclosed are an image-processing circuit capable of improving the ability to express a high-resolution image and a display device having the same and a method of driving a display device. The image-processing circuit determines whether input image data represents one or more of a forward diagonal line edge, a backward diagonal line edge, and a horizontal line edge, and then determines arrangement of a center unit pixel, and thereafter renders data of the center unit pixel into data of a peripheral unit pixel based on edge information and the arrangement of the center unit pixel.
